Major global test launched to curb binge drinking and drunk driving
NCT ID NCT03262259
Summary
This study is testing a package of city-wide programs aimed at preventing alcohol-related harm. It will compare results in nine cities that implement the programs against nine similar cities that do not. The goal is to see if these community-level strategies—like better enforcement of drunk driving laws and doctor screenings—can reduce dangerous drinking behaviors and related injuries by at least 10%.
